Rules for drawing Lewis Diagrams
Step 1: arrange symbols
– BINARY molecules are easy
• put next to each other
H H
Step 2: count # valence electrons
• each H has 1 val e- so total = 2
Step 3: distribute val e-, starting with single
bonds between all atoms
H:H
Step 4: test for validity
Two Tests for Lewis Structures
Must Pass Both!
1. # dots = # valence electrons found in
rule 2
2. every atom has octet of electrons
around it (except H: needs 2)
Bonding electrons get counted 2
times – once for each atom sharing
them

Types of Covalent Bonds
• Single bond:
– 2 atoms share 1 pair of electrons
• Double bond:
– 2 atoms share 2 pairs of electrons
• Triple bond:
– 2 atoms share 3 pairs of electrons

Assessing Lewis Diagrams
• If dot structure passes both tests, you’re
finished
• If fails one or both tests, try again
• If single bonds don’t work - try multiple
bonds
– Single bond = 2 electrons shared
– Double bond = 4 electrons shared
– Triple bond = 6 electrons shared

Ternary Molecules
more than 2 elements:
- atom with lowest electronegativity placed in center
- hydrogens always terminal (placed on outside)
